The main issue with anyone volunteering for the Capologist job is that the info is extremely difficult to find. I asked Andrew Brandt if he could point me in the direction of teams' overall cap figures and he said he's still gathering all the info himself, to be released on National Football Post early in the offseason. That's about all we can hope for, but to get info on how much of a cap hit we would take by releasing player X or what Jennings' cap number will be if he reaches certain incentives would be nearly impossible.
